Sanjay Dutt to play himself in Amar Singh`s film

Sanjay Dutt to play himself in Amar Singh`s film
Tuesday, December 07, 2010 12:50 IST
By Subhash K Jha, Santa Banta News Network
/> "Has Nitish Kumar become the CM of Bihar again? I'm so happy!" the disoriented Bhojpuri star Manoj Tiwari asked as soon he came out of the Bigg Boss house on Friday.

Politics and Tiwari are now inextricably linked.F ormer Samajwadi Party leader Amar Singh will be played by Manoj Tiwari in a film entitled Dhokha based on Amar Singh's experiences in and disillusionment with politics.

Slipping out this revelation on Friday afternoon when he was evicted fron the Bigg Boss house the Bhojpuri starsays, "Yes I am playing Amar Singh. My character will have many of Amar Singhji's real-life incidents in the film.

Of course it will be done in a cinematic way. But no doubt it is Amar Singhji's life we will be portraying. Amar Singhji has finalized a very big Bollywood heroine to star opposite me."

Apparently Jaya Prada is the "very big star" who play Amar Singh's wife opposite Tiwari.

Further still, Sanjay Dutt a close ally of Amar Singh will also star in Dhokha as himself.

Says Manoj Tiwari, "Sanju Baba will play Sanju Baba. Amar Snghji has already got Sanjay Dutt's role in place.We're also finalizing his other friends from Bollywood for the other characters.

Tiwari says his 63 days inside Bigg Boss house was a bhayaanak sapna. "It was as if life had stopped still. Most contestants were strugglers except Khali and maybe Shweta Tiwari.

There were no nice people inside there with me except Khali and Seema Parihar. In Seemaji I've found a mother and a sister.But for the rest, the less said the better. I am thankful to be out of the House because on December 18 I've to attend a very big function in Patna."

Tiwari also lost a friend inside Bigg Boss. "Shweta Tiwari was a friend. I've worked with her in several films.She proved to be a very confused and confusing soul."
